Homework/Behavior Policy

My homework policy is as follows: Most nights, with the exception of Friday, students will have a short homework assignment. All homework is due the following day. If homework is not turned in students will complete the assignment during recess and will receive a penalty of 5 pts per day on the overall grade. I expect exceptional work habits every day and I hope you will encourage your child to be responsible. In order for your child to be successful it will take all of us working together. If homework is habitually not turned in I will request a conference with you and your child to discuss why this may be happening.
My grading policy is as follows: I typically take a letter grade in each subject area 2-3 times a week. Participation grades will also be given periodically and will not be announced. This grade is an easy 100%; however, if your child chooses not to participate in class/group work the grade will be adjusted accordingly. Again, responsibility rest with the student-Don’t miss out! Any failing assessments will be sent home for parent signatures. If your child is absent it is his/her responsibility to ask what they missed and get any notes from a fellow classmate.
Each Tuesday your child will bring home his/her parent/teacher communicator. This folder is to be signed and returned weekly. Failure do so will result in a note or phone call home. This is a form of communication between students, parents and teachers.
